Bike components
Frame
Frame
Reynolds 520 steel, 44mm head tube, 31.6 I.D. seat tube, internal dropper post routing, ISCG05, sliding 12x148mm thru-axle dropouts
Suspension Fork
Rock Shox Recon RL 29/27.5+, Solo Air spring, external rebound, lockout adjust, 32mm stanchions, 15x110mm axle, tapered aluminum steerer, 120mm travel
Drivetrain
Rear Derailleur
SRAM SX Eagle, 12-speed
Shift Levers
SRAM SX Eagle, 1x12-speed
Cassette
SRAM PG1210, 12-speed, 11-50T
Crank
SRAM X1 Eagle, 32T
Bottom Bracket
SRAM DUB
Chain
SRAM SX Eagle, 12-speed
Pedals
N/A
Wheels
Rims
WTB ST i40 TCS tubeless 27.5" rims, Formula sealed bearing 15x110mm front & 12x148mm rear 6-bolt disc hubs, stainless spokes
Tires
WTB Ranger, 27.5 x 3.0”, TCS tubeless
Brakes
Brakes
Shimano MT401 hydraulic disc, 180mm front & 160mm rear RT26 6-bolt rotors
Cockpit
Stem
Race Face Ride, 60mm
Handlebar
Race Face Ride, 31.8 x 740mm
Grips
Jamis Lock-On
Headset
FSA Orbit, Alloy cups
Seat
Saddle
WTB Volt
Seatpost
Race Face Ride, 31.6 x 400mm
Fit data
Numbers for sizing and ride feel.
| Size | 15" | 17" | 19" | 21" |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Stack Reach Ratio | 1.58 mm | 1.5 mm | 1.45 mm | 1.42 mm |
| Bottom Bracket Height | 305 mm | 305 mm | 305 mm | 305 mm |
| Front Center | 683 mm | 709 mm | 735 mm | 761 mm |
| Rake | 52 mm | 52 mm | 52 mm | 51 mm |
| Trail | 88 mm | 88 mm | 88 mm | 89 mm |
| Stack | 619 mm | 624 mm | 633 mm | 651 mm |
| Reach | 392 mm | 416 mm | 438 mm | 458 mm |
| Top Tube Length | 583 mm | 608 mm | 633 mm | 658 mm |
| Seat Tube Angle | 73 ° | 73 ° | 73 ° | 73 ° |
| Seat Tube Length | 381 mm | 432 mm | 483 mm | 533 mm |
| Head Tube Angle | 68 ° | 68 ° | 68 ° | 68 ° |
| Head Tube Length | 95 mm | 100 mm | 110 mm | 130 mm |
| Chainstay Length | 433 mm | 433 mm | 433 mm | 433 mm |
| Wheelbase | 1111 mm | 1137 mm | 1163 mm | 1189 mm |
| Bottom Bracket Drop | 50 mm | 50 mm | 50 mm | 50 mm |
| Standover Height | 771 mm | 804 mm | 835 mm | 874 mm |
